Golmar1,3,4LabOSat is an electronic instrumentation board aimed to work at hazardous environments, with the main objective of performing thetesting and validation of both custom and commercial devices [1]. The first version of LabOSat is presently being tested on board of a smallsatellite BugSat-1 [2] at a Low Earth Orbit since May-2014, standing 1.2 krads at a 480 rad/yr rate as recorded by solid state dosimeters.The system is still successfully working. Another two LabOSat platforms were launched by June-2016 and are also providing data on theirperformance. In this work we describe further experiments in which the performance of LabOSat is tested under mixed field gamma andthermal/epithermal neutron.
